Karan Shroff to move on from Xiaomi
Karan Shroff, head of brand marketing, Xiaomi, is moving on from the organisation. 
 
Sources close to the development have confirmed the news to Campaign India. 
 
Shroff had joined Xiaomi in 2015. Prior to whcih he was with Herbalife. He has also worked with Bertelsmann, Wizcraft and Pixies Events.
 
Shroff won the marketer of the year (mobile devices) at the IAA Leadership Awards earlier this year.
